Ernst Florens Friedrich Chladni, German physicist, c1895. Chladni (1756-1827) was a pioneer of acoustics who developed the technique where sand vibrated on a metal plate forms regular symmetrical patterns (Chladni's figures). He also proposed that meteorites originated in outer space, a highly controversial notion at the time.
